Output 4fafa5adee9c139737f121ea90056428f190bf82985153ce53d16de2ad3fea81:324

value
1995
script pubkey
OP_0 OP_PUSHBYTES_20 3bc8fbe591835f36978da0aa31815846e5bb2cf2
address
bc1q80y0hev3sd0nd9ud5z4rrq2cgmjmkt8j6vgasz
transaction
4fafa5adee9c139737f121ea90056428f190bf82985153ce53d16de2ad3fea81
confirmations
170934
spent
true